Trading Costs - Spreads & Commissions

InstrumentAvaTradeFxOpenWinner
EUR/USD avg spread0.09 pips + $3.5/lot0.0 pips + $3.5/lotFxOpen
XAU/USD (Gold)$0.14 typical$0.12 typicalFxOpen
GBP/USD avg spread0.29 pips0.23 pipsFxOpen
Standard acc spreadfrom 1.0 pipsfrom 0.8 pipsFxOpen
ECN commission$3.5/lot/side$3.5/lot/sideTie
Min deposit$100$100Tie

When comparing trading costs for Mongolia traders, FxOpen generally offers lower spreads, especially on its ECN account where spreads can start from 0.0 pips plus a commission. AvaTrade's spreads are slightly higher, averaging 0.9 pips on EUR/USD for standard accounts, but it provides fixed spreads on certain instruments, which can be helpful for traders who prefer cost certainty. For traders in Mongolia executing moderate volumes (e.g., 1-5 lots per month), the difference in total cost may be around $10-20 per month. However, high-volume traders will benefit more from FxOpen's raw spread pricing. Both brokers do not charge deposit fees for local methods, but withdrawal fees may apply.

Platforms Comparison

PlatformAvaTradeFxOpen
MetaTrader 4 (MT4)
MetaTrader 5 (MT5)
cTrader
TradingView
Expert Advisors (EAs)
Scalping allowed
Hedging allowed

AvaTrade offers a wider range of platforms including MetaTrader 4, MetaTrader 5, and its proprietary AvaTradeGO mobile app, which is user-friendly for emerging traders. FxOpen also provides MT4 and MT5, but lacks a proprietary platform. For Mongolia traders who prefer mobile trading or need access to advanced charting tools, AvaTrade's AvaTradeGO is a strong advantage. Both brokers support web-based platforms, but AvaTrade's additional tools like DupliTrade (copy trading) may appeal to beginners. Internet stability in Mongolia is generally good, so platform performance should be reliable for both.

Regulation & Safety for Mongolia Traders

Safety FactorAvaTradeFxOpen
Primary regulatorCBIFCA
Top-tier regulated
Investor protection
Segregated funds
Neg. balance protection

Regulation is a key consideration for Mongolia traders. AvaTrade is regulated by multiple authorities including the Central Bank of Ireland, ASIC, and FSC, providing a high level of client fund protection. FxOpen is regulated by the FSC (British Virgin Islands) and CySEC, which is slightly less robust. Neither broker is directly regulated by the Financial Regulatory Commission (FRC) of Mongolia, but both comply with international standards. For Mongolia traders, AvaTrade's stronger regulatory framework offers greater peace of mind, especially for those depositing larger amounts via Bank Transfer or USDT.

Verify regulation independently
Always verify your broker's registration directly on the official regulator website before depositing. Regulation details for Mongolia traders may differ by entity.

Deposits & Withdrawals for Mongolia

Payment MethodAvaTradeFxOpen
Bank Wire Transfer
Visa / Mastercard
Skrill
Neteller
USDT / Crypto
Withdrawal timeCard/e-wallet 24-48hrs after approval; Wire Transfer up to 7-10 business days24 hours

Mongolia traders have several convenient deposit options with both brokers. AvaTrade supports Bank Transfer, QPay (a popular local mobile payment), and USDT (Tether) deposits, making it highly accessible. FxOpen accepts Bank Transfer and USDT but does not currently integrate QPay. Minimum deposits are $100 for AvaTrade and as low as $10 for FxOpen's micro account. Withdrawals are processed within 1-3 business days for Bank Transfer and instantly for USDT. FxOpen charges a small withdrawal fee for bank transfers, while AvaTrade is generally free. QPay deposits are particularly useful for traders who want to avoid bank delays and prefer instant local payments.

Islamic Accounts - Swap-Free for Mongolia Muslims

Islamic Account FeatureAvaTradeFxOpen
Swap-free available
Admin fee instead of swapOn some instrumentsOn some instruments
MT4 / MT5 supported
How to applyContact supportContact support

Both brokers off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Muslim traders in Mongolia. AvaTrade provides swap-free accounts automatically upon request with no additional fees, making it a straightforward option. FxOpen also offers Islamic accounts but may charge an administrative fee if positions are held for more than a specified period (e.g., 30 days). For Mongolia's Muslim traders who require Sharia-compliant trading, AvaTrade's no-fee policy is more attractive. Traders should confirm the specific terms with the broker before opening an account.

Islamic Account Note
Always verify current swap-free terms directly with broker support before trading. Admin fees or holding period restrictions may apply.
